Output 63ae8cd8c71923ab4eb50484f6d92496a9a4edbd114048ce149abee876996687:1

value
8660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d2ea8988d474673e294ea0f1cfc214fb4657a7 OP_EQUAL
address
32DoyDQV4qEdF1d7hPfoN2eLRRumhbLmYr
transaction
63ae8cd8c71923ab4eb50484f6d92496a9a4edbd114048ce149abee876996687
spent
true